This research methodology employs a strategy by drawing a comparison between Zhang Zhong Jing's"Shang Han Lun"discussion of Shao Yang patterns and relevant treatments with Yu Gen Chu's"Tong Shu Shang Han Lun"s interpretation of Shao Yang patterns and their associated treatments. Instead of citing Shao Yang location as being half interior and half exterior (an interpretation by Cheng Wu Ji in"Zhu Jie Shang Han Lun") Yu adopts the theory of the"Six Channels Layers Dissection"by citing that the exterior of Shao Yang is associated with cou li (interstices) while the interior is associated with the diaphragm. Clinically, treatment can be differentiated between either a preponderance of an exterior condition or an interior condition by using different herbs and different formulas. Thus, the harmonising strategy of Yu Gen Chu is not restricted to Xiao Chai Hu Tang per se. This reflects that Yu's harmonising strategy apart from following the theory of"Shang Han Lun"is his own contribution thus expanding the scope of clinical treatment of harmonisation by the further development of ten additional treatment strategies and fourteen formulas addressing Shao Yang and its accompanied syndromes. It can be said that his strategies are specifically for the treatment of Shang Han disease, Wen Bing disease and internal disease. His strategy also features special characteristics of the Shao's School of Shang Han theory.In addition, the writer summarised a literature review of the modern research and clinical applications of one of Yu's most popular formula, Hao Qin Qing Dan Tang together with personal application of this formula.
